Rick is a dedicated and compassionate Radiation Therapist at Premier Radiation Oncology. He graduated from Hillsborough College, where he honed his skills and developed a strong foundation in radiation therapy. Rick’s commitment to his profession stems from a deep-seated calling to help others during one of the most challenging times in their lives. His approach to patient care is grounded in creating an excellent first impression and maintaining open communication from the initial consult through the final day of treatment. He ensures that each patient feels well-informed and comfortable voicing any questions or concerns they may have. He knows that going through cancer can be scary and intimidating and that communication with his patients is a key to providing confidence, comfort, and a person to lean on and he takes great pride in ensuring all patients are heard.
Rick also understands that battling cancer involves navigating numerous unknowns and making significant commitments, particularly when undergoing high-dose radiation therapy which can sometimes last 6-8 weeks. His meticulous attention to detail ensures that each treatment delivery is tailored to the unique needs of his patients. Rick takes great joy in seeing his patients return healthy and happy after completing their treatments which keeps him fulfilled. This joy fuels his dedication to patient care and reinforces the importance of his work. In his spare time, Rick enjoys spending time outdoors and fishing, activities that allow him to recharge and stay connected with nature. He is also a proud ‘Pop-Pop’ to his grandson. Rick’s personal and professional dedication makes him an invaluable member of our team, continuously striving to provide the highest level of care to each patient he encounters.
